I was reading the game manual and it refers to food as item; after I gave a brief look at a walkthrough and I saw that the player collected food as well.
So my questions are:

1) what is the food good for?
2) do you need to manage your character survival? (food, drink, etc ...)
3) is the same in DEUS EX GOTY?

1) Food will restore small amounts of health.
2) No, you don't need to manage survival. You don't have to consume food or drink at all.
3) Yeah, it works pretty much the same. In both games, food and drink restore small amounts of health, but they don't compare to a medkit or a regeneration augmentation. I think there is one big difference though - in Invisible War, alcoholic drinks hurt you instead of heal you.
Also, food items in Invisible War heal you much more than they do in Deus Ex. In Invisible War, eating a few food items can bring you to full health.
